Useful facts on the bulb
Now becoming more common economical light bulbs. But this familiar to us all the incandescent lamp is not going so easy to take positions, and certainly served humanity for a long time. And what do you know about incandescent bulb? If you read this, surely your knowledge about the light bulb to multiply. Tungsten - a real spender. 95% of the energy it uses for the heating coil. And only 5% goes to the production of light. heating, the tungsten filament in the bulb gradually evaporates. The metal is deposited on the glass. Therefore, the bulb of the old "grushek" much darker than the new ones. inside a glass bulb "lives" inert gas. Thanks to him, the thread is heated more strongly, and the metal surface with a spiral evaporates more slowly, thereby prolonging the life of the bulb. Spiral gives uneven lighting, while the human eye, accustomed to the sunlight, react to this 'stress' fatigue and deterioration of visual acuity. The most important technical characteristic of the lamp - power - is indicated on the bottom of the bulb (40, 60, 70, 100 watts). Near indicated allowable voltage (typically - 220-230 volts). If the voltage is below this, the light will shine not in full force and effect if the above - quickly burn out. To emit white (daylight) light source, it is necessary to heat the surface temperature of the Sun - 6000 ° C. The smaller degree, the less bright it becomes light. The lamp is warming up just prior to 2300-2900 degrees. That's why our windows at night flashing yellow light. Medium term light bulb - 1000 hours. In contrast, its sister halogen shine up to 4 thousand hours, and fluorescent live 12 000 hours. Mosquitoes, moths and butterflies are not flying into the light. The eyes of insects respond not to brightness, and the thermal radiation. They are attracted to hot glass. At dusk the same midges switch to tepid people. Every minute torturing the switch in order to save, we are bringing the death an "artificial sun". Helix can not withstand the torture by temperature and burst. A power lamp should not so much. It will have to shine a few days to catch up after working 10 minutes a washing machine.
